12.1 Global marketing strategies

Global marketing requires adapting strategies to meet diverse customer needs across countries. It involves understanding cultural, economic, and legal differences, and deciding how to standardize or adapt marketing mix elements. Marketers must consider language, religion, values, and social norms when developing strategies. Cultural dimensions like power distance and individualism vs. collectivism impact consumer behavior and preferences. Understanding these differences is crucial for effective global marketing. Marketers must also navigate market entry strategies, adapt the marketing mix, and address cross-cultural communication challenges to succeed in diverse markets.
